Global Recombinant Protein Market: Size, Trends, and Strategic Outlook 2025-2032
The Global Recombinant Protein Market size is estimated to be valued at USD 3,892.5 million in 2025 and is expected to reach USD 8,339.7 million by 2032, exhibiting a compound annual growth rate (CAGR) of 11.5% from 2025 to 2032.

Impact of Geopolitical Situation on Supply Chain

The geopolitical tensions between China and the U.S. in 2024 caused transient disruptions in critical recombinant protein raw material supply chains, notably affecting bacterial expression system components. A case in point is Merck KGaA’s supply adjustments in semiconductor-grade enzymes sourced from East Asia. Due to escalating tariffs and export restrictions, there was a delay in local market companies’ manufacturing timelines, resulting in increased procurement costs and time-to-market lags. This situation underscored the necessity for regional supply diversification and onshoring opportunities to mitigate geopolitical risks, which remain a pivotal market challenge and influence market growth strategies in the recombinant protein market.
